Progressive public defender-turned-prosecutor Mary Moriarty announced on Wednesday she won’t seek a second term as Hennepin County attorney but will focus on creating “enduring change” in the final 17 months of her term.
“We’ve become accustomed to elected officials who don’t deliver results and end up more invested in clinging to power than doing the work of the people. That is not me,” Moriarty said in a statement. “I want to focus on running the office, rather than running for office.”…
